# Heads up, on-call friend: the Glimmerhost resolver has been flaky
# since the Tansley datacenter migration. If the Quillcast client below
# times out on startup, it's almost always DNS, not the service itself.
# Retry with the cached resolver flag before paging anyone — that fixes
# it nine times out of ten. The client also needs auth to reach the
# internal Quillcast metrics endpoint, and rotating this is painless,
# so don't stress about it. The key it expects is right here:

app token of tafop-tafop = vxb11-QDgv7EjtKE1

MEMO — Sales Leads Only

Team, good news: Brindlemart has agreed to pilot our ShelfSync units in six of their Westholm stores starting next month. Keep this under your hats until their PR folks sign off. Mira will circulate the pitch deck Friday so we're all telling the same story. Before you talk to anyone externally, read the note below.

internal memo for yajef-tagag: Headcount on the Ralwyn team goes from 9 to 80 by the end of January. Gross margin on Ralwyn came in at 15 percent against a plan of 10 percent.

# Cold-storage archival client (Glacierbird project).
# This client moves buckets older than 180 days from the Tarnwell hot tier
# into frostvault cold storage. Runs nightly via the Pellick scheduler.
#
# Notes for new folks:
# - Archival is one-way here; restores go through the thaw service, not this code.
# - Batch size stays at 500; frostvault throttles above that.
# - Auth uses a static service key, rotated quarterly by the platform team.
#
# The client below authenticates with the following key.

app token of bajop-hawip = kto4_9xT7